59得票6回答
Angular 2 Material - 如何将进度旋转器居中显示

我已经从以下链接实现了Angular 2进度条。 https://github.com/angular/material2/tree/master/src/lib/progress-spinner 我希望将其居中,但是唯一能让它正常工作的方法似乎是删除标签。 display: block...

30得票1回答
将输入值传递给对话框组件

我正在实现 material2 中的对话框组件并遇到了这个问题:我想为所有“确认”类型的消息制作通用的对话框,开发人员可以根据业务需求输入对话框中的文本。但是根据 文档 ,没有这样的规定。我们是否有一种解决方法,或者我应该在 GitHub 上发布一个功能请求?export class Conf...

17得票2回答
Angular2 应用程序模块,具有根级别导入

根据我的理解,根级别的导入应该是全局可用的(当我说全局时,指的是所有子模块和组件)。 我有以下的根/应用程序模块:import { BrowserModule } from '@angular/platform-browser'; import { NgModule, Application...

17得票1回答
使用forRoot()导入模块

我正在学习 Angular2 Material 的示例,我发现所有的Material模块都使用 forRoot() 方法在根模块中导入。因此,在我的应用程序中,我也这样做。 现在,我需要在其他共享模块中使用一些Material组件,这意味着我需要在我的共享模块中导入相关的Material包。...

15得票5回答
如何在Angular2(Material2)中设置snack-bar的持续时间?

这个示例将永久停留在屏幕上: snack-bar-demo.tsimport {Component, ViewContainerRef} from '@angular/core'; import {MdSnackBar, MdSnackBarConfig} from '@angular/ma...

10得票2回答
在Mat-Menu上进行Angular Material的测试

我正在尝试为我的应用程序工具栏中的mat-menu编写测试。 当我在测试中调用button.click()时,控制台会出现Cannot read property 'templateRef' of undefined错误。 由于所有内容在浏览器中都正常工作,因此我认为这与我运行测试的方式有关...

10得票5回答
Angular Material - 更改选中的 mat-list-option 的颜色

如何更改mat-list-option中所选选项的颜色?目前我有类似这样的东西: 当前列表 我想在选择时将整个选项或卡片的颜色更改为绿色。类似于这样: 我的代码是这样的: <mat-selection-list #list> <mat-list-option...

9得票1回答
Angular 2 Material - 叠加层和传送门是如何工作的?

我想制作一个自动完成组件,它会向服务器发送请求并在屏幕上呈现接收到的值。我正在尝试理解“portal”和“overlay”的工作原理。目前这是我的自动完成组件: import { Component, OnInit, Input, Output, EventEmitter, OnDe...

9得票6回答
Angular-cli Webpack第三方CSS文件

我刚刚升级到angular-cli 1.0.0-beta.11-webpack.2。有很多烦人的问题,但我面临的最大问题是外部css文件(也许我也会遇到js文件的问题)。 我的项目中使用了Angular2 material,menu component需要overlay.css。当我将它包含...

9得票3回答
无法找到名称为"HammerManager"的内容。

我正在使用@angular-2.0.0-rc.5,@angular2-material 2.0.0-alpha.7-4和Angular-CLI 1.0.0-beta.11-webpack.2。 当我尝试编译时,会抛出一个错误,Cannot find name 'HammerManager'。...